The FBI site : https://www.fbi.gov/services/cjis/identity-history-summary-checks
says this
If the last four digits of your social security number are needed on your response letter, then please ensure your full nine-digit Social Security number is on the fingerprint card when submitting your request.
You do not have SSN and hence do not need a SSN on your FBI response letter.
